Toyota (TM) trades up following strong 1Q operating results
August 1, 2023 8:17 AM EDTToyota Motor (NYSE: TM) is up 1.83% in pre-market trading Tuesday morning after releasing its 1Q earnings report. The Japanese auto maker's operating profit in the first quarter almost doubled to JPY 1.1TN, marking a significant 94% year-on-year growth. This impressive performance was attributed to higher sales and productivity, as well as the favorable impact of a weaker yen.
